Powerus builds low-cost counterdrone interceptors for Iran war needs

The report says Powerus, a Florida-based startup, has worked to become a global counterdrone supplier, expanding its technology sales beyond the U.S.

The New York Times Business reports on Powerus, a Florida-based startup that makes low-cost counterdrone interceptors intended for counterdrone needs related to the Iran war.

According to the outlet, Powerus’ push to become a global supplier of counterdrone technology has required building business connections that include involvement linked to Donald Trump.

The article also describes Powerus’ efforts to expand its counterdrone technology work through nontraditional relationships and ways of operating as it scales up its role in the global defense supply chain.
